urgent component problem

My shifters packed it in so I bought Sram SLX4 shifters (they're kinda like traditional rapid fire)

The bike has a Shimano LX derailleur in the rear, and shimano deore MD591 front derailleur (top and bottom swing model).

When I went to get the derailleurs tuned the mechanic told me Sram shifters won't work with Shimano parts.

Really? REALLY? Isn't this a spring/pull issue?

Any insight is appreciated.

Never heard of SLX4, and it's not on their website.

Most SRAM shifters will NOT work, but it's not a blanket statement. If your mechanic thinks it is, then he's a dork.

SRAM makes the Attack and TRX, plus certain older models, that work with Shimano's 2:1 cable pull ratio.

It used to be that the even numbered models worked with shimano, like S8. Anything that starts with an X is 1:1.
